Output e59395c88f8826f847ac1437f19860dc55a6347f3cbbb701f9d47988ddc2bd34:0

value
13463
script pubkey
OP_0 OP_PUSHBYTES_20 3a8b7bdf17369355066cf54c2cea11b06b28f12f
address
bc1q829hhhchx6f42pnv74xze6s3kp4j3uf0ckc0x0
transaction
e59395c88f8826f847ac1437f19860dc55a6347f3cbbb701f9d47988ddc2bd34
confirmations
57897
spent
true